Gauges provide indications of engine performance. Be sure they are in good working order. You can determine what is the "normal" operating range by observing the gauges over a period of time.Noticeable changes in gauge readings indicate potential gauge or engine problems. This also applies to gauge readings that have changed significantly, but are still within specifications. The cause of any sudden or significant change in gauge readings should be determined and corrected. Contact your Caterpillar dealer for assistance as needed. Oil Pressure - Indicates engine oil pressure. The oil pressure should be greatest after starting a cold engine. Oil pressure should read between 240 and 480 kPa (35 and 70 psi) when: the engine is running between 600 and 2100 rpm with SAE 10W30 oil, at an operating oil temperature of 105°C (220°F). Engine damage can result if the engine is operated with no oil pressure gauge reading. If no pressure is indicated, stop the engine.
Engine Oil Temperature - Indicates engine oil temperature. The purpose of the oil is to lubricate all moving parts inside the engine, and to cool the pistons and bearings. The oil cooler transfers the heat in the oil to the engine jacket water.If the cooling system cannot remove the necessary heat from the water, the engine oil cannot be properly cooled. Higher than normal oil temperature indicates a heat problem has occurred in the lubrication and/or cooling system, and a problem can occur with cylinder heads, liners, pistons or bearings. Maximum oil temperature is 110°C (230°F).Jacket Water Temperature - Indicates engine coolant temperature. It should normally indicate from 79 to 99°C (175 to 210°F). Higher temperatures may occur under certain conditions. Determine if the engine must be shutdown immediately or if the engine can be cooled by reducing the load. Inlet Air Temperature - Indicates inlet manifold air temperature. As the inlet air increases in temperature, the air expands, less oxygen is available in the cylinders, and less power is developed. As a result, at full speed position with a full load, the engine may be overloaded. Maximum inlet manifold air temperature is:* 110°C (230°F) for DITA engines* 163°C (325°F) for DIT engines Exhaust Stack Temperature - Indicates exhaust gas temperature. Maximum exhaust temperature is approximately 575°C (1065°F). Fuel Level - Indicates fuel level in the fuel tank.
